The Verdict

Worth it for your honeymoon?

Rosewood Baha Mar occupies the most coveted stretch of the sprawling Baha Mar resort complex on Cable Beach, Nassau — a quieter, more residential pocket within a larger entertainment-driven property that includes a casino, ESPA spa, and a Jack Nicklaus golf course. The Rosewood's beachfront villas, private pool, and signature service create a genuinely luxurious honeymoon environment with the option to access Baha Mar's wider amenities when desired.

Room Recommendation

Which room to book

Expert Pick
from $700–$2,400/night range

The Beachfront Villas with private plunge pools are the property's standout — directly on Cable Beach's powdery white sand with their own outdoor living spaces facing the Caribbean. The Coral Suites in the main building offer high-floor ocean views with Rosewood's signature interiors in soft Bahamian palette. Honeymooners should request a high floor on the ocean side or, for the ultimate splurge, a beachfront villa for total privacy.

Day by Day

Your 7-night honeymoon itinerary

1

Arrival & Cable Beach

Fly into Lynden Pindling International Airport in Nassau — a 15-minute drive to Baha Mar. Settle into your beachfront villa, walk the length of Cable Beach barefoot, and have the first dinner at Costa, the Rosewood's Mediterranean-Bahamian restaurant overlooking the water. Watch the sunset from the villa terrace with conch fritters and a Bahama Mama cocktail.

2

ESPA Spa & Pool Day

Morning at the ESPA spa — one of the largest in the Caribbean at 30,000 square feet — for a couples massage. The afternoon belongs to the Rosewood's private adults pool, which is intentionally calmer than the wider Baha Mar pool complex. Lunch poolside, then head over to Baha Mar's main pool zone in the late afternoon for the lively atmosphere.

3

Atlantis Aquarium & Paradise Island

Cross the Paradise Island bridge to visit the famous Atlantis aquarium — The Dig, with its enormous lagoon habitat housing sharks, manta rays, and over 50,000 marine animals, is one of the largest open-air aquariums in the world. Lunch at Nobu Atlantis, then a stroll on the white sand of Cabbage Beach before returning to the Rosewood for the evening.

4

Exumas Day Trip & Swimming Pigs

An early morning departure for a powerboat day trip to the Exumas — the highlight is Pig Beach on Big Major Cay, where the famous swimming pigs paddle out to greet visiting boats. The day also includes Compass Cay's nurse sharks, Thunderball Grotto (the James Bond filming location), and a sandbar lunch on Iguana Cay. Return to Nassau by late afternoon.

5

Golf or Sailing & Downtown Nassau

Morning split: golfers can play the Royal Blue course, a Jack Nicklaus signature design at Baha Mar; non-golfers can sail a Hobie Cat off Cable Beach. Afternoon trip to downtown Nassau — the Straw Market, Bay Street, and the John Watling's Distillery for rum tasting. Junkanoo Beach for casual conch salad before returning.

6

Casino Night & Fine Dining

Spend the day on Cable Beach with kayaks and paddleboards, then dress for an evening at Baha Mar's casino — the largest in the Caribbean at 100,000 square feet. Dinner at Marcus, Marcus Samuelsson's elevated soul-food restaurant, before late-night drinks at the Reading Room cocktail bar back at the Rosewood.

7

Final Beach Morning & Departure

A final swim on Cable Beach, breakfast at Commonwealth Bistro, and a leisurely checkout. Nassau's airport is 15 minutes away — direct flights to most US East Coast and European hubs make Bahamas one of the easiest Caribbean honeymoon connections.

Honest Assessment

What to know before you book

!

Rosewood Baha Mar is part of a larger resort complex that includes two other hotels, a casino, and entertainment venues — couples seeking total seclusion may find the wider Baha Mar atmosphere too lively.

!

Cable Beach is beautiful but is a public beach in a developed urban resort area — it lacks the deserted-island feel of the Out Islands.

!

Nassau is a busy cruise-ship port; downtown can feel crowded on cruise days. The Rosewood's location at the western end of Cable Beach mitigates this but doesn't eliminate it.

FAQ

Frequently asked questions

Good for honeymooners?

Rosewood Baha Mar is excellent for honeymooners who want luxurious accommodation, easy international connections, and the option to combine quiet pool days with casino nights, fine dining, and Exumas day trips. The brand's signature service and the beachfront villas make it one of the Caribbean's most polished honeymoon properties.

Best time to visit?

December through April is the dry season and prime honeymoon period — warm days, cool evenings, and minimal rain. May through June is shoulder season with excellent value. Hurricane season runs August through October; January through April is the safest weather window.

Book in advance?

Rosewood Baha Mar's Beachfront Villas book out 3 to 6 months ahead for peak season. Christmas, New Year, and February break are the highest-demand windows. Coral Suites have more flexibility but high-floor ocean views still require advance booking.

Adults-only?

Rosewood Baha Mar is not adults-only. Families do stay, particularly during school breaks. The Rosewood's private adults pool and the residential layout of the property mean honeymooners can find quiet pockets. The wider Baha Mar resort is more family-oriented.

Best room type?

The Beachfront Villas with private plunge pools are the most romantic — direct beach access, outdoor living, and total privacy. For a more accessible price point, request a high-floor Coral Suite on the ocean side. Both offer Rosewood's signature interiors and butler service.

How to get there?

Lynden Pindling International Airport (NAS) in Nassau is 15 minutes from Baha Mar. Direct flights from Miami, New York, Atlanta, Toronto, and London make this one of the easiest international honeymoon destinations. The Rosewood arranges luxury transfers.
